Real Estate Test Prep Webinar - Mortgage vs Trust Deed

Prep Agent via YouTube

Overview

This course covers the differences between trust deeds and mortgages, promissory notes, liens, parties involved in mortgages, and essential elements of value in real estate. The teaching method includes a webinar format with a duration of 52 minutes. The intended audience includes individuals preparing for real estate exams or interested in expanding their knowledge of real estate concepts.

Syllabus

Introduction.
Knowing the difference between trust deeds and mortgages and promissory notes.
The first promissory note in the world!.
What is a lien?.
There are two parties to a mortgage: the mortgagor (the borrower) the mortgagee (the lender)..
What security does the lender have once they give the money to the borrower?.
The word "mortgage" comes from the French "mort-gage", literally death- pledge. The French peasants were working until they died for the privilege of owning a house..
Trustor Trustee Beneficiary.
General Agency? Special Agency?.
A general agent is authorized by the principal to perform any and all acts associated with the on- going operation of the job or business. A real estate licensee acting in the capacity of a property manager is a general agent to the owner..
Implied agency- occurs from actions of the parties.
What are the 4 essential elements of value?.
Demand Utility Scarcity Transferability.
